用VS2017编写Java程序简介
在过去,Visual Studio(VS)主要用于开发Microsoft.NET框架下的应用程序,但自VS2015年以来,Microsoft为VS增加了对Java的支持,并进一步加强了VS2017年Java的开发环境。本文将介绍如何使用VS2017编写Java程序,并给出一些代码示例。
安装和配置要开始用VS2017编写Java程序,首先需要安装Visual Studio 2017年。可从Microsoft官网下载,并按安装导向安装。
安装完成后,打开VS2017,选择Java开发工具包安装在安装过程中(Java Development Kit,JDK)与Java开发插件(Java Development Tools,JDT),以便VS2017能够识别和编译Java代码。
安装Java开发工具包后,还需要配置环境变量,以便VS2017正确找到JDK。打开系统环境变量设置界面,创建新的系统变量,称为变量JAVA_HOME
,变量值为JDK的安装路径。然后在系统变量中Path
中加入%JAVA_HOME%\bin
。
在VS2017中,可以通过以下步骤创建新的Java项目:
- 打开VS2017,点击“文件” -> “新建” -> “项目”。
- 在弹出对话框中,选择“Java” -> Java应用程序。
- 输入项目名称和路径,点击“确定”。
- 右键单击“解决方案资源管理器”src"文件夹,选择"新项目" -> “Java类”。
- 输入类名和类的内容,然后单击“确定”。
创建完成后,Java代码可以在VS2017中编写和编辑。
示例代码以下是一个简单的Java代码示例,在控制台输出“Hello, World!”:
public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, World!"); }}
上面的代码定义了一个名字HelloWorld
其中包含一个类,其中包含一个类main
在这种方法中调用方法System.out.println
打印一条信息。
以下是用mermaid语法表示的Java类图示例:
classDiagram class HelloWorld { +main(args: String[]): void }
上面的类图表示了一个名字HelloWorld
其中包含一个类,其中包含一个类main
方法。
以下是用mermaid语法表示的Java序列图示例:
sequenceDiagram participant HelloWorld participant System HelloWorld -> System: println("Hello, World!")
上面的序列图显示了上面的序列图。HelloWorld
类的main
方法中调用System.out.println
方法的过程。
使用VS2017,我们可以轻松地编写和调试Java程序。本文介绍了Java开发环境如何安装和配置VS2017,并给出了一个简单的Java代码示例。为了更好地展示Java程序的结构和交互过程,还使用mermaid语法给出类图和序列图。希望这篇文章能帮助你开始用VS2017编写Java程序。